American Memory is the online resource compiled by the Library of Congress National Digital Library Program. With the participation of other libraries and archives, the program provides a gateway to rich primary source materials relating to the history and culture of the United States. This collection offers 1,118 photographs depicting Civil War military personnel, preparations for battle, and the aftermath of battles in the main eastern theater and in the west, in addition to Federal Navy and Atlantic seaborne expeditions against the Confederacy. Prairie Settlement (American Memory, Library of Congress) This digital collection integrates 3,000 glass plate negatives (by photographer Solomon D. Butcher between 1886 and 1912) and 3,000 pages of Oblinger family letters from the holdings of the Nebraska State Historical Society.
